The Volkswagen repair market for residents of Blairsburg is characterized by a need to travel to neighboring cities for specialized service. There is no direct competition within Blairsburg itself. * **Average Quality:** The quality of service available is quite high, thanks to the presence of a top-tier specialist like Dubuworks in Ames and reliable, long-standing generalists like K&K Auto in Webster City. Customers have access to both performance-focused expertise and trustworthy routine care. * **Competition Level:** Competition is moderate within the expanded region. Customers typically choose between dedicated independent specialists (highest expertise, competitive pricing), multi-brand shops with Euro experience (good expertise, convenience), and the official dealerships in Des Moines (highest OEM part costs, manufacturer-trained techs). * **Typical Pricing:** Labor rates are competitive. Independent specialists like Dubuworks typically charge $120-$150/hour, which is significantly less than a dealership but reflects their high level of expertise. General shops like K&K Auto and Jensen Tire are typically in the $100-$130/hour range. For reference, VW dealerships in Des Moines often charge $170+/hour. Parts pricing follows a similar pattern, with independents offering both OEM and high-quality aftermarket options.
